Faculty members come from
diverse backgrounds and have a wide spectrum of emphasis areas
in statistics. Our program provides excellent training for
students seeking a job in statistics immediately after graduation
as well as for those who wish to continue their education
at the graduate level.
With approximately 50 Statistics majors at Cal Poly, the Statistics
Department has one of the lowest student to major ratios.
In this collegial environment with small classes our students
get to know the faculty members and each other quite well.
About 1/3 of our graduates go on to graduate school in statistics
and the others tend to take jobs in industry.
Our curriculum includes a mixture of courses from statistics,
computer science, and mathematics. Our students have many
opportunities to work on realistic problems that emphasize
the understanding of all aspects of statistics: the planning
of sample surveys and designed experiments, the process of
acquiring data, the careful analysis of relevant information,
and the communication of results and conclusions.
